How they compare
Albania currently reports 3,520 1000 USD against 3,372 1000 USD in Spain, a difference of 148 1000 USD.
Across all 55 years both countries report, Spain has been ahead every year.
Albania ranks 12th and Spain ranks 13th of 49 countries.
Spain has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Albania | Spain |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 508.33 1000 USD | 9,472 1000 USD | 8,964 1000 USD | Spain |
| 1970s | 901.4 1000 USD | 4,228 1000 USD | 3,327 1000 USD | Spain |
| 1980s | 812.5 1000 USD | 4,530 1000 USD | 3,718 1000 USD | Spain |
| 1990s | 500 1000 USD | 3,271 1000 USD | 2,771 1000 USD | Spain |
| 2000s | 1,039 1000 USD | 5,052 1000 USD | 4,013 1000 USD | Spain |
| 2010s | 2,629 1000 USD | 4,296 1000 USD | 1,667 1000 USD | Spain |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
